Apr 26, 2011 · The Easy VPN Server: to act as a VPN headend device; GRE over IPSec Although IPsec provides a secure method for tunneling data across an IP network, it has limitations. IPsec does not support IP broadcast or IP multicast, preventing the use of protocols that rely on these features, such as routing protocols.

Nov 15, 2009 · DMVPN = point-to-multipoint GRE + IPSec. GRE+ IPSec = point-to-point GRE + IPSec. DMVPN requires to deploy a certification authority server, using a single shared key is not secure enough. We can say that DMVPN is more hard to deploy but it is far easier to mantain and should be a winning choice if number of remote sites increases over time.
About policy-based and route-based VPN gateways. Policy-based vs. route-based VPN devices differ in how the IPsec traffic selectors are set on a connection: Policy-based VPN devices use the combinations of prefixes from both networks to define how traffic is encrypted/decrypted through IPsec tunnels. It is typically built on firewall devices
